The Minutes to Hours Converter converts time from minutes to hours using the exact factor 1 hour = 60 minutes. This common conversion is used daily in scheduling, travel planning, payroll calculation, project management, and time tracking.
Understanding the minutes-to-hours relationship is essential for calculating work hours (payroll), flight durations, meeting lengths, and study time. While most people can do simple conversions mentally, longer or fractional values benefit from a calculator to avoid errors.
Our converter also provides the equivalent in days for longer durations, useful for project planning and scheduling applications.
For decimal hours (commonly used in payroll and billing): 15 min = 0.25 hr, 30 min = 0.5 hr, 45 min = 0.75 hr. Non-standard intervals like 20 min = 0.333 hr are where a converter becomes particularly helpful.
The formula: hours = minutes ÷ 60. For days: days = minutes ÷ 1440 (since 1 day = 24 hours = 1,440 minutes). Both are exact relationships.
Common conversions: 30 min = 0.5 hr, 45 min = 0.75 hr, 90 min = 1.5 hr, 120 min = 2 hr. A standard work day is 480 min (8 hr), a standard work week is 2,400 min (40 hr).
